python爬取电影代码

通过使用 python 的 requests 和 beautiful soup 库,您可以实现以下步骤来爬取电影数据:向目标网站发送 HTTP 请求。使用 Beautiful Soup 库解析 HTML 响应。从 DOM 中提取电影数据,例如名称、评分和上映日期。

使用 Python 爬取电影数据

简介Python 是一种强大的编程语言,拥有丰富的库和工具,可用于从各种网站上抓取数据。本文将向您展示如何使用 Python 爬取电影数据,具体包括以下内容:

设置

安装 Requests 库:使用 pip install requests 安装。 安装 Beautiful Soup库:使用 pi项目搭建网点我wcqh.cnp install beautifulsoup4 安装。

爬取流程

立即学习Python免费学习笔记(深入)”;

获取请求:使用 Requests.get() 方法向目标电影网站发送 HTTP 请求。 解析响应:使用 Beautiful Soup 库解析 HTML 响应并将其转换为可导航的文档对象模型 (DOM)。 提取数据:从 DOM 中提取所需电影数据,例如电影名称、评分、上映日期等。

示例代码以下 Python 代码演示了如何从 IMDb 网站爬取电影数据:

1

2

3

4

5

6

7

8

9

10

11

12

13

14

15

16

17

18

19

20

21

22

import requests

from bs4 import Beaut项目搭建网点我wcqh.cnifulSoup

# 定义目标 URL

url = “https://www.imdb.com/title/tt0111161/”

# 发送 HTTP 请求

response = requests.get(url)

# 解析 HTML 响应

soup = BeautifulSoup(response.text, html.parser)

# 提取电影名称

title = soup.find(“h1″, class_=”sc-b732c443-0”).text.strip()

# 提取电影评分

rating = soup.find(“span”, class_=”AggregateRatingButton__Rat项目搭建网点我wcqh.cningScore-sc-1il3a0c-1″).text.strip()

# 提取上映日期

release_date = soup.find(“span”, class_=”ipc-inline-list__item”).text.strip()

# 打印结果

登录后复制

以上就是python爬取电影代码的详细内容,更多请关注青狐资源网其它相关文章!

© 版权声明
THE END
喜欢就支持一下吧
点赞541 分享
评论 抢沙发

请登录后发表评论

    暂无评论内容